5 Performance Tests and Calibration
Calibration Overview
Closed-case Electronic Calibration
The meter features closed- case electronic calibration. No internal
mechanical adjustments are required. The meter calculates correction
factors based upon the input reference value you set. The new correction
factors are stored in non- volatile memory until the next calibration
adjustment is performed. Non- volatile EEPROM calibration memory does
not change when power has been off.
Calibration Interval
A 1- year interval is adequate for most applications. Accuracy
specifications are warranted only if adjustment is made at regular
calibration intervals. Accuracy specifications are not warranted beyond the
1- year calibration interval. Agilent does not recommend extending
calibration intervals beyond 2 years for any application.
